Heap Leaching. Heap leaching is a method for extracting copper from ore by piling it into an outdoor pile, then sprinkling acid over the heap. The acid reacts with the copper sulfide in the ore and slowly dissolves it away as a solution of sulfuric acid and copper sulfate. Grinding plays an important role in mining, construction, metallurgy, chemical, coal and other basic industries. In terms of beneficiation, grinding is the most energy consuming operation. So, reasonable grinding conditions according to the properties of ores is the key to obtain good grinding results and reduce energy consumption and resource waste.

For wet grinding, ore material is mixed with a liquid, which makes the grinding process faster. Grinding reduces ore particles to micrometers in size. Öksüzoğlu and Uçurum [27] studied the ultrafine grinding of gypsum ore in a dry ball mill. In their grinding tests, the mill speed was varied from 50 to 90% of the critical speed for gypsum ore. It was found that an increase in mill speed decreases the P 80, and resulted maximum grinding at 80% and 90% of critical mill speed.

Grinding is conducted wet, and chemicals such as lime, soda ash, sodium cyanide, and sulphur dioxide may be added in the grinding circuit in preparation for ore separation. Ore must be ground fine enough to liberate the ore minerals from the gangue, or subsequent separation methods will not be as effective.

The BWi is the main parameter for measuring the resistance to the grinding of ore minerals. It represents the energy required for processing (, crushing, grinding) ore rocks in the beneficiation plant. As a real case study, BWi of a production bench in Sungun Copper Mine, located in East Azarbaijan province, Iran, was estimated.

Grinding is most often performed with an ore/water slurry, which reduces particulate matter (PM) emissions to negligible levels. When dry grinding processes are used, PM emissions can be considerable. After final size reduction, the beneficiation of the ore increases the concentration of valuable minerals by separating them from the matrix rock.
